A Family-Friendly 3-Day Itinerary in Munnar

Saturday, September 9: Exploring Munnar Town

Start your trip by immersing yourself in the beauty of Munnar Town. In the morning, visit the Tea Museum to learn about the history and process of tea production in the region. Enjoy a refreshing cup of tea while admiring the picturesque landscapes. In the afternoon, head to the Rose Garden, filled with vibrant flowers and exotic plants. Take a leisurely walk through the garden, capturing memorable family photos. As the evening approaches, visit the local market and indulge in some shopping for spices, fresh tea leaves, and handmade chocolates.

  • Tea Museum: Estimated cost - INR 100 per person, Time spent - 2 hours
  • Rose Garden: Estimated cost - INR 30 per person, Time spent - 1 hour
  • Local Market: Cost varies,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Sunday, September 10: Exploring Nature's Wonders

Embark on a day filled with natural wonders in Munnar. Start your morning with a visit to the Eravikulam National Park, famous for its endangered Nilgiri Tahr. Take a guided tour through the park, spotting various wildlife species and enjoying the lush greenery. In the afternoon, head to the Mattupetty Dam, where you can indulge in boating amidst the serene surroundings. Visit the nearby Echo Point and let your voices resonate through the valleys. As the sun sets, make your way to the Top Station viewpoint to witness a breathtaking sunset over the Western Ghats.

  • Eravikulam National Park: Estimated cost - INR 150 per person, Time spent - 3 hours
  • Mattupetty Dam: Estimated cost - INR 300 per boat (up to 5 people), Time spent - 2 hours
  • Top Station Viewpoint: No cost, Time spent - 1-2 hours
Monday, September 11: Tea Plantation Experience

Delve deeper into the tea plantations and experience the tranquility of Munnar's countryside. Start your day with a visit to the Kolukkumalai Tea Estate, the highest tea plantation in the region. Enjoy a guided tour of the estate, witnessing the tea processing and tasting freshly brewed tea. In the afternoon, head to the Tea Gardens and take a leisurely walk amidst the rolling green hills. Enjoy the scenic beauty and snap some memorable family pictures. As the day comes to an end, visit the Attukad Waterfalls, where you can relax and enjoy the refreshing spray of water.

  • Kolukkumalai Tea Estate: Estimated cost - INR 500 per person,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Tea Gardens: No cost,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Attukad Waterfalls: No cost, Time spent - 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Munnar, make sure to include a visit to the Pothamedu View Point, located a few kilometers away from the town. This hidden gem offers panoramic views of the tea and coffee plantations, as well as the rolling hills of Munnar. Another local favorite is the Chinnar Wildlife Sanctuary, known for its diverse wildlife, including elephants, langurs, and tigers. Take a guided safari through the sanctuary and experience the beauty of nature up close. These off the beaten path attractions are perfect for a family-friendly adventure in Munnar.
